What numbers are perfect numbers

Mathematics
1 answer:
alekssr [168]3 years ago
5 0
A perfect number is a number where the sum of its divisors is equal to the number.

For example 6: 1 + 2 + 3 = 6

Another example is 28: 1 + 2 + 4 + 7 + 14 = 28

Here is a short list of perfect numbers: 6, 28, 496, 8128, <span>33550336, and the numbers get way bigger as we go on.</span>
